A question on support for the MediaVision Pro Sonic sound card with SCSI 
interface.


I would like to have FreeBSD hookup with a MediaVision ProSonic 16
Sound Card (with SCSI controller). Actually, I'm interested in the
SCSI controller portion of this card, for a start.

The SCSI controller chip has the following markings:

                   Future Domain
                   94178V   356713
                   VY06607-2
                   9C50

I tried the seagate device driver which has support for some
Future Domain SCSI controllers (TMC-950 series), but the card
wasn't found on probing, so the SCSI chip must not belong to
that series. Is anyone working on this card? If not, I will
attempt to write a driver (I have some experience with A/D
controllers cards from awhile back).
